Benefits of Solar Energy
With the help of generous tax incentives, solar energy can dramatically reduce operating costs for your business while helping you tap into environmental branding and marketing opportunities.Expensive oil means expensive electricity
Our state’s electric rates are by far the nation’s highest and have been rising rapidly. Because nearly 80 percent of Hawaii’s grid power is produced by burning petroleum, expensive oil means expensive electricity. Solar power lets businesses like yours get a grip on operating costs and lock in power expenses at affordable levels.In Hawaii, Solar power has a 3-year ROI
At today’s electricity rates, and with current incentives, a $1,000,000 investment in a solar photovoltaic system will pay for itself in about 3 years on Oahu. Return on investment is even faster on the neighbor islands because of their higher electricity rates.Hedge against rising electric rates

In a world of uncertainty about the future of oil and hence the future price of Hawaii’s grid power, solar offers businesses the opportunity to de-link your energy costs from global energy price trends, which are tied to a variety of factors that have no inherent link to the Hawaii business environment. The value of this hedge against global energy prices is one of the most important benefits of solar power.
